Abstract

Agricultural development has gone a long time. We have gone through Low level development stage or primitive agriculture, Level improvement stage and now entered high-quality development new stage. The theoretical foundations of Agriculture high-quality development are natural resources use limit by plants, Vegetation carrying capacity and the critical period of plant resources relation regulation and the methods of Agriculture High-quality development is to select excellent tree species or varieties, take appropriate initial plant density and take effective measures or method to ensure plant grow well and make plant grow well and get maximum yield and benefit to realize sustainable use of nature resource and agricultural high-quality development to meet people's needs for a better life and food security and heathy.
